Dylan Wu Left Out of Full-Field WM Phoenix Open: PGA Tour Controversy Explained
🏌️♂️ Full PGA Tour status, but no spot in a “full-field” event? That’s what Dylan Wu is facing at the 2026 WM Phoenix Open.
Despite being fully exempt, Wu finds himself sixth alternate at one of the Tour’s most iconic stops. The controversy stems from recent PGA Tour policy changes, confusing field allocations, and the WMPO’s shifting status.
🗣️ Wu didn’t hold back on social media:
“The WMPO is back to a regular full-field event, and for some reason they’re ‘special’… the Tour says they’re allowed to be the only full-field event that doesn’t include ALL fully exempt members.”
The tournament’s evolution is complicated: elevated to a Signature Event in 2022 with a $20M purse, stripped of that status in 2024, then adjusted again this year to 123 players — still leaving Wu on the outside.
📊 Why it matters
• Dylan Wu is 72nd in FedEx Cup standings
• Not eligible for any limited-field Signature Events
• Full-field tournaments are critical for ranking points
• Exclusion limits opportunities to climb the leaderboard
Wu also highlighted an inconsistency involving Lee Hodges, who boasts eight top-11 finishes over the last 15 months yet sits as 10th alternate behind less experienced players.
🤯 Star-studded absences at WM Phoenix Open
While top pros like Scottie Scheffler will tee off, others are skipping, including Rory McIlroy, Justin Thomas, Justin Rose, Tommy Fleetwood, Keegan Bradley, Ludvig Åberg, and Russell Henley.
✅ Still in the field:
• Xander Schauffele
• Hideki Matsuyama (two-time winner)
• Jordan Spieth
• Rickie Fowler
• Cameron Young
• Viktor Hovland
• Brooks Koepka (two-time winner making his second start since returning to the Tour)
The situation has sparked debate over whether the term “full-field” truly reflects opportunity and fairness on the PGA Tour — or if policy quirks are unfairly leaving deserving pros like Dylan Wu out of competition.
